Registered Nurses in Des Moines

The median annual salary for a Registered Nurse in Des Moines, IA is $79,650 per year, according to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ics data. This works out to approximately $6,638/month or $38/hour.

Compared to the median across all surveyed cities ($96,980), Des Moines pays 18% less than the typical city.

Des Moines has a cost of living index of 92.8 (US average = 100), so your salary goes further here than the nominal figure suggests. In inflation-adjusted terms, $79,650 in Des Moines is equivalent to $85,874 in a city at the US average cost of living.

BLS wage data is collected at the metropolitan statistical area (MSA) level, so this figure represents the Des Moines metro area, not just the city itself.
